David Manning was a major factor in Youngsville's win over Jamestown on Monday. Manning did his part (and then some), striking out 15 batters over seven innings while giving up just one earned (and two unearned) runs off three hits (and not a single walk) for the 'W'. Those 15 strikeouts gave him a new career-high.
Looking ahead, Manning and Youngsville will look to defend their home field on Wednesday against Northwestern at 4:30 p.m. Northwestern swept Seneca off the field in their last game, a feat they'll no doubt try to repeat.
